Kluyveromyces marxianus

PTCC No.: 
5193
Other collection No.: 
CBS 5795, ATCC 8554, NRRL Y-1109, NCYC 1426, CCRC 21480, DSM 5418
Culture condition: 
24 °C
Information: 
<- CBS <- NRRL. Isolated from cream (Meadowgold creamery, Champaign, Illinois, USA). Deposited as Kluyveromyces fragilis. Production of lactose, produces biomass on whey ultrafiltration- permeate of cheddar cheese. Production of ethanol from lactose (50 g/l) and beta-galactosidase from milk products. Biomass Production from dairy wastes and cheese whey. Ferments pentoses. Produces single-cell protein SCP. Produces butanediol dehydrogenase acetoin reductase. Literature: 

Produces SCP, biomass on whey permeate of cheddar cheese (J Sci Food Agric 1975, 26: 1177-1186), lactase (Enzyme Microb Technol 1992, 14: 659-664; J Dairy Sci 1975, 58: 1620-1629; Crisan EV, Sorensen SG. Production and utilization of lactase. US Patent 4,007,283 dated Feb 8 1977), glycerol glycerin (Enzyme Microb Technol 1994, 16: 143-150), ethanol (Biotechnol Bioeng 1983, 25: 541-557), butanediol dehydrogenase acetoin reductase (Lett Appl Microbiol 1993,16: 14-16), beta-D-galactosidase (J Food Biochem 1980, 4: 189-199; Process Biochem 1994, 29: 47-54), acetoin dehydrogenase ( World J Microbiol Biotechnol 1994, 10: 385-387). Ferment pentoses (Can J Microbiol 1982, 28: 360-363). Degrades whey permeate (Enzyme Microb Technol 1994, 16: 143-150), glucose D-glucose (Biotechnol Bioeng 1983, 25: 541-557). Bacterial resistance testing adhesives (ASTM International Standard Test Methods for Resistance of Adhesive Preparations in Container to Attack by Bacteria, Yeast, and Fungi. West Conshohocken, PA:ASTM International, ASTM Standard Test Method D 4783-01e1). Assay of trichothecenes (J Food Prot 1994, 57: 490-495)
